Phenomenological approach to the multi-wavelength study of blazarsAbstract. I will discuss a phenomenological approach to the multiwavelength study of Blazar emission. In the first part I will show how to use UV/X-ray data to look for signature from stochastic acceleration processes in HBL objects and how these features can be linked to predict the GeV/TeV emission, and how the intrinsic spectral curvature is relevant to understand the EBL issue. In the second part I will discuss the multiwavelength emission from FSQRs in the framework of the external Compton scenario. I will show how the changes in different physical parameters can account for different patterns in the spectral evolution. showing predictions for the opt/UV, X-ray, and gamma emission. |
